Franklin College receives grant to help chemistry program

<p>Franklin College recently received a grant that will help the college’s chemistry department.</p><p>The Nazir Khatri Fund to Support Engaged Learning in Chemistry was recently established by the Hoover Family Foundation. The grant amount is $25,000.</p><p>The foundation established the Hoover Dean’s Fellow in Chemistry and has supported the Franklin College Science Center, currently under construction, according to a news release from the college.</p><p>Khatri began teaching chemistry at Franklin College in 1989 has been the only Hoover Dean’s Fellow. He retired in May 2018 and was given emeritus status by the Franklin College Board of Trustees.</p>
